考虑到原来默认admin账号的密码过于简单,需要修改,但是DataEase已经使用了,不能影响原来的数据,因此不能更换镜像。
相关文章,有需要的话 可以看看前面几篇
DataEase二开记录–踩坑和详细步骤(一)
https://blog.csdn.net/weixin_45399602/article/details/129518697
DataEase二开记录–踩坑和详细步骤(二)
https://blog.csdn.net/weixin_45399602/article/details/129519155
DataEase二开记录–踩坑和详细步骤(三)增加权限功能
https://blog.csdn.net/weixin_45399602/article/details/129751368
正文
而DataEase的密码在mysql docker中,因此进入修改。
# 查找mysql docker ID
docker ps
# 进入 MySQL docker
docker exec -it MYSQL_Docker_ID /bin/bash
# 进入MySQL
mysql -uroot -p
# 输入密码 默认密码为 Password123@mysql 如果不对可以去安装目里找install.conf 文件里找 DE_MYSQL_PASSWORD
Password123@mysql
# update 密码
use dataease;
UPDATE sys_user
SET password='your_password'
WHERE user_id=1;
需要注意的是
dataease的密码是使用md5加密且是全小写的方式
所以需要找md5工具转换一下你的密码。